Bronchitis is an inflammation of the lining of your bronchial tubes, the airways that carry air to and from your lungs. This inflammation leads to a persistent, heavy cough, significant mucus production, and shortness of breath. Our Bopal physiotherapy clinic’s approach to physiotherapy for bronchitis is focused on “airway clearance.” The most debilitating symptom of bronchitis is the buildup of thick, sticky mucus (phlegm) that you can’t seem to clear. This mucus plugs your airways, making it hard to breathe and creating a breeding ground for secondary infections, like pneumonia. Our certified cardio-respiratory therapists use advanced Chest Physiotherapy (CPT) techniques—including Postural Drainage, percussion, and vibration—to mechanically loosen and move this mucus out of your lungs. This provides immediate relief, quiets your cough, and helps you breathe easier, faster.

Acute vs. Chronic Bronchitis: Our Approach

Our bronchitis treatment physiotherapy is tailored to the type of bronchitis you have. 1. Acute Bronchitis: This is a short-term infection, usually viral, that follows a cold or flu. It’s characterized by a severe, hacking cough that can last for weeks, even after the infection is gone. Our Bopal physio team’s goal here is to provide short-term acute bronchitis treatment. We teach you effective “huffing” and coughing techniques to clear the post-viral mucus, which stops the coughing cycle and prevents it from turning into pneumonia. 2. Chronic Bronchitis: This is a serious, long-term condition (a type of COPD), often caused by smoking. It’s defined by a productive cough that lasts for at least three months a year for two consecutive years. For this, we provide a long-term chronic bronchitis management program. This involves daily Postural Drainage and airway clearance techniques to manage your mucus, combined with a Pulmonary Rehabilitation program to build your endurance and improve your quality of life.

Our certified cardio-respiratory therapists, Dr. Sagar and Dr. Kanaiya, are experts in “airway clearance.” Our first step is always to listen to your lungs (auscultation) to pinpoint exactly where the mucus is congested. We then use a combination of evidence-based techniques to clear it. We use Postural Drainage, placing you in specific, gravity-assisted positions. While you are in these positions, we use Percussion (a firm, rhythmic “clapping” with cupped hands) and Vibration to “shake” the sticky mucus loose from your airway walls. Most importantly, we then coach you through the Active Cycle of Breathing Techniques (ACBT). This is a sequence of Breathing Exercises that involves deep breaths to get air behind the mucus, and a “huff” (a forced, open-mouthed exhale) to powerfully move the mucus up and out of your lungs. This hands-on, expert-led approach is the key to clearing your chest and providing immediate relief.

Assessment & Auscultation

01

This is the “listening” phase. We perform a full respiratory exam. We use a stethoscope (auscultation) to listen to all fields of your lungs to identify exactly which lobes or segments are congested with mucus. This diagnostic step is critical and allows us to target our treatment, rather than just guessing. We also check your oxygen saturation (SpO2).

Postural Drainage & Percussion

02

This is the “hands-on” phase. Based on our findings, we will place you in a specific Postural Drainage position, using gravity to help the mucus flow. While you are in this position, our therapist will perform skilled Percussion (clapping) and Vibration on your rib cage. This “shakes” the sticky mucus loose from your airway walls.

Airway Clearance (ACBT)

03

This is the “active” phase. We don’t just “tap” you and send you home. We immediately coach you through the Active Cycle of Breathing Techniques (ACBT). We teach you how to “huff” effectively (like fogging a mirror) to move the loosened mucus from your small airways to your large ones, where you can clear it with a simple, non-tiring cough. This chest physiotherapy for bronchitis provides instant relief.

Physiotherapy for bronchitis, also known as Chest Physiotherapy (CPT), is a set of hands-on techniques designed to physically remove excess mucus (phlegm) from your lungs. When you have bronchitis, your airways are inflamed and produce a lot of sticky mucus that is hard to cough up. This "plugs" your lungs, making it hard to breathe and leading to more coughing. Our Bopal physios use a combination of Postural Drainage (using gravity), Percussion (clapping on your chest), and Vibration to "shake" this mucus loose and help you clear it, providing immediate relief.

This is a key goal. A "productive" bronchitis cough is your body's attempt to clear the mucus, but it's often inefficient and exhausting. Our bronchitis treatment physiotherapy helps by making your cough effective. First, we use hands-on techniques (percussion/vibration) to "loosen" the mucus. Then, we teach you an energy-saving technique called a "huff" (part of the Active Cycle of Breathing Techniques). This is like "fogging a mirror" with an open mouth. It moves the mucus from your small airways to your large airways without the violent, tiring spasm of a normal cough. You can then clear the mucus with one, simple, controlled cough. This breaks the cycle of endless, ineffective coughing.

This is a critical distinction. Acute Bronchitis is a short-term, temporary infection, usually from a virus (like a cold). It causes a severe cough for a few weeks. Our physio provides acute bronchitis treatment to help you clear the mucus faster and prevent pneumonia. Chronic Bronchitis is a serious, long-term, permanent condition, most often caused by smoking, and is a form of COPD. It's defined by a productive cough for at least 3 months a year, for 2 years in a row. Our chronic bronchitis management program is a long-term plan of daily airway clearance and Pulmonary Rehab to manage your condition for life.
